Softball Preview: University Prep Panthers vs. Colusa RedHawks

The University Prep Panthers will take on the Colusa RedHawks at 12:00 p.m. on Thursday. Both come into the contest bolstered by wins in their previous matches.

University Prep is on a roll after a high-stakes playoff matchup on Tuesday. They came out on top in a nail-biter against Durham, sneaking past 2-1.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Panthers.

Rylynn Davis spent all seven innings on the mound, and it's clear why: she surrendered a run (which was unearned) on two hits and racked up nine Ks.

At the plate, Addison Petty and Abigail Lewis did most of the damage at the plate: Petty went 2-for-4 with two stolen bases and one run, while Lewis went a perfect 2-for-2 with one run and one double.

Meanwhile, Colusa got the win against Winters on Tuesday by a conclusive 9-2. Considering the RedHawks have won nine matchups by more than five runs this season, Tuesday's blowout was nothing new.

Colusa also let their pitcher toss all seven innings and she was also dialed-in: Bella Romero gave up only one earned (and one unearned) run on eight hits. Romero has been consistent for a while: she hasn't given up more than one walk in 24 consecutive appearances.

On the hitting side, Peyton Miller was a standout: she went 3-for-4 with one home run, four RBI, and two runs. That's the most RBI she has posted since back in April. Another player making a difference was Braelyn Santana, who went a perfect 3-for-3 with one triple, one stolen base, and one run.

University Prep's record now sits at 12-16. As for Colusa, their record is now 17-11-1.

University Prep skirted past Colusa 8-7 when the teams last played back in March. The rematch might be a little tougher for the Panthers since the team won't have the home-field adv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
